If you have the prettiest floors in your home, may they be slate, marble or plain hardwood, you want them to maintain their finish. Area rugs are a great way to protect floors without covering them up completely. The decorative qualities of area rugs are obvious - these pretty things can add some much-needed accent to any room in your house that has wall-to-wall carpet. You can find the perfect rug for any decorating style.
For rooms with a rustic ambience, a braided rug would work to your advantage. Although it has a country feel, an oval braid rug is also slightly sophisticated. Careful vacuuming is a must with this type of rug, since a powerful vacuum can loosen the threads that hold the braids together. You can opt for a rag rug if you are decorating a loosely themed country style room. Most rag rugs are machine washable. However, if you can simply shake out the dirt and avoid washing the rug, you will help it last longer. If you are looking for a rug that goes well with a formal dcor, you may prefer an Oriental rug. While it is common to find floral designs for these rugs, they look best and most beautiful in the usual geometric patterns. Be very careful when maintaining a true Oriental rug. Do not, in any case, vacuum these rugs, and always read the care tag before you even think of cleaning them. It is best to leave it to the professionals rather than take matters into your own hands should you somehow discover that your Oriental rug is conspicuously missing a care tag.
Asian inspired rooms often look great with an area rug made from natural fibers, such as sisal or hemp. It is rare to see rugs like these that come in bright colors as they usually come in neutral shades of tan. There is not much you need to consider when cleaning natural fiber rugs. You can simply shake your rug out to remove dust and debris. Many people make the unfortunate mistake of using soap and water to try to remove more significant stains. However, water will just make a bigger stain. What you would want to use would be a special cleaning agent that is made particularly for these rugs made of natural fibers.
If you have considered all of the above rug types and are not interested, maybe a woven rug would do? These rugs come in different designs, may they be powerful geometric designs, resplendent striped designs or simple, solid colors.
They look right at home in family rooms, children's bedrooms, or kitchens.
